Description
The churchyard boundary wall and north gateway at St Catherine's Church date from the 18th century. The wall is low, featuring a weathered brick top and red brick walling arranged in English bond, with narrow panels of flint. The gateway is marked by rusticated stone piers topped with stone caps, which are connected by a wrought-iron arched lamp-holder that has simple decorative elements.
